Can I add a note of caution to having sixth formers in resus. As part of the
first year of our medical course we spent a short amount of time in A+E, some
groups witnessed resus work and despite 'mentoring and support' (mostly by the
GP tutors who were with them) several folk felt pretty traumatised by the whole
thing. I remember as a sixth former how excited and keen I was to do and see
things, but sometimes that enthusiasm has to be restrained by older and wiser
heads - I would urge clinicians to be very careful as to what you expose WE
students to (but still encourage them to come to A+E and get flavour of medicine).
